Madhya-līlāChapter 9: Lord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u's Travels to the Holy Places

Bhaktivedanta VedaBase: Śrī Caitanya Caritāmrita Madhya 9.48

yadyapi asambhāshya bauddha ayukta dekhite

tathāpi balilā prabhu garva khandāite

SYNONYMS

yadyapi — although; asambhāshya — not fit for discussion; bauddha — followers of Buddha's philosophy; ayukta — not fit; dekhiteto see; tathāpi — still; balilā — spoke; prabhu — Lord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u; garva — pride; khandāiteto diminish.

TRANSLATION

Although the Buddhists are unfit for discussion and should not be seen by Vaishnavas, Caitanya Mahāprabhu spoke to them just to decrease their false pride.
